Mississippian may refer to:
- Mississippian (geology), a subperiod of the Carboniferous period in the geologic timescale, roughly 360 to 325 million years ago
 - Mississippian cultures, a network of precontact cultures across the midwest and Eastern Woodlands in North America that flourished from about 800 to 1540 CE
 - Mississippian Railway, a short-line railroad
 - relating to the state of Mississippi
